Transaction 95c09abc8cd146bb8122345a35686da6859ea52d191689c9dcd779e842b792d1
1 Input
1 Output
-
95c09abc8cd146bb8122345a35686da6859ea52d191689c9dcd779e842b792d1:0
- value
- 9631776
- script pubkey
- OP_0 OP_PUSHBYTES_20 e8828059b709358b4545a7e2d503f121d0872c48
- address
- bc1qazpgqkdhpy6ck3295l3d2ql3y8ggwtzggjy7jt